For those that didn’t shell out the cash for the BB-8 Mega Playset, (or by one loose off of eBay) your 3.75″ Force Link figure collection has a glaring hole. Even though there is an all-new super articulated Supreme Leader Snoke coming in the first wave of the Vintage Collection in April, rumor is he will also be available as an individually carded figure in the Force Link/Star Wars Universe line. Look for him to possibly ship along side the Princess Leia Hoth and Maz Kanata (with jetpack) carded figures in the spring.
